Interestingly, if you go back and look through the Wikipedia page's history, you can see what appears to be exactly that process happening.

Before the Wired article, the Wiki article implies that the site was an operating Magic card exchange, but the citation is a link to the Internet Archive's copy of the stub page, with absolutely nothing there to substantiate the idea that it was actually an online exchange. The Wired article appeared later and is unsourced, but could plausibly have taken the Wiki article's unsupported statement at face value. Then just the other day (February 9) the Wiki page was edited by a user named Agyle to use the Wired article instead of the Wayback Machine reference.
